Year 12 Breakfast

On Tuesday 12 September we were happy to be able to celebrate 'Life in Landy', with our traditional Year 12 Breakfast. Students were treated to pancakes, hash browns, fruit, croissants, filled pastries and the ever-favourite pinwheels.

 

Despite the early start, there was a great buzz in the air, and it was a wonderful way to begin the day. Several fun awards were handed out which related to 'Life in Landy', including, 'Most likely to be injured', 'Most likely to break something' and 'Most likely to be last to leave the Landy each day', to name a few. 

A big thank you to our Senior School Admin Assistant Kate Barresi, for her amazing organisational efforts and the Canteen (Jude Fina Foods) for their marvellous catering. Thank you also to all the staff who helped out with serving the food to students. 

 

The breakfast was followed by an hour- long session in small groups with Elevate Education, presenting 'Ace Your Exams'. This aims to provide students with a range of strategies to set themselves up to be positive, productive, and organised in the lead up to the end of year exams, including tips on how to manage stress and remain balanced. 

 

We wish students all the best for these final weeks of school and look forward to the upcoming Valedictory Dinner on 19 October.

Student Compass ID/Library/PTV  Cards

Please remind all students that they must carry their Student Compass ID/Library/PTV  Cards with them at all times.

 

ALL students must sign in and out with their card at The John Landy Centre (Senior School Building)when they are arriving late or leaving early for any reason. 

 

The cards are also used for any student photocopying that is done at school. The EDSC Student Compass ID/Library card can be used as ID for student PTV (Public Transport Victoria) travel. They are required to carry this card as student identification while travelling on public transport.

 

If a student loses their card, parents/guardians are able to re-order a replacement card via the Compass parent portal.
